- Yes, Twinkle is very useful. It's a tool that can help you with many different tasks, including reverting vandalism and reporting vandals to WP:AIV. For example, Twinkle allows you to revert vandalism in one click, and use an easy-to-use dialogue for leaving user warnings on people's talk pages, rather than having to remember the template names. Anyone with the autoconfirmed status can use it, and you have that status. You can enable it in the "gadgets" section of your preferences, and read more about it at WP:TW.
